Internal corrosion of carbon steel piping in hot aquifers service

Internal corrosion of carbon steel pipelines is a major problem encounteredin water service. In terms of prediction of the remaining lifetime for waterpipelines based on the corrosion allowance, the three main approaches arecorrosion modelling, corrosion inhibitor availability, and corrosionmonitoring. In this study we used two theoretical corrosion models, CASSANDRAand NORSOK M-506 of quite different origin in order to predict uniformcorrosivity of hot aquifers in eight different pipelines. Because of thevarying calculation criteria for the different models, these can give verydifferent corrosion rate predictions for the same data input. This isespecially true under conditions where the formation of protective films mayoccur, such as at elevated temperatures. The evaluation of models wasconducted by comparison using weight-loss coupons and three corrosioninhibitors were obtained from commercial suppliers. The tests were performedduring the 60-day period. Even though inhibitors’ efficiencies of 98% hadbeen achieved in laboratory testing, inhibitors’ availabilities of 85% havebeen used due to logistics problems and other issues. The results, given inmmpy, i.e. millimeter per year, are very consistent with NORSOK M-506prediction. This is presumably because the model considers the effect of theformation of a passive iron carbonate film at temperatures above 80 °C andsignificant reduction in corrosion rate. Corrosion inhibitor A showed abetter performance than inhibitors B and C in all cases but the targetcorrosion rates of less than 0.1 mmpy were achieved for all inhibitors. Thechemical type of corrosion inhibitor A is based on quaternary amines mixedwith methanol, isopropyl alcohol, xylene and ethylbenzene. Based on theobtained results the carbon steel lifetime of 30 years, provided properinhibitors are present and 3mm corrosion allowance, can be achieved for hotaquifers service with presented water compositions.
